I have a wordpress blog <nandorandngahuia.wordpress.com>. I want to domain map to a domain I purchased separately – which I had to do as when I got the wordpress upgrade I didn’t realise only US suffixes can be obtained via wordpress. So I want the url to read <nandor.co.nz>.
I entered the name server details where I purchased the domain name <ns1.wordpress.com> etc up to ns3 – in lower case (I don’t think that makes a difference??).
I have waited about 3 days. When I go to the domain mapping bit in wordpress, it takes me to a page that says:Register a new domain name or map one you already own to your WordPress.com blog
Free as part of your WordPress.com bundle!
What domain name would you like to use for your blog?I enter <nandor.co.nz>, click ‘go’
and nothing happens

Changing the name servers is an important step, but it looks like you forgot to configure the domain mapping settings on your site here that allows it to work with your domain registered elsewhere.
No problem though, I have configured everything on my end, and set up nandor.co.nz to be your primary domain, which you can verify by going to Store>My Domains in your site’s Admin Dashboard.
